Introduction

The purpose of this study was to compare the sagittal spinopelvic parameters between young normal asymptomatic adults and older normal asymptomatic adults without localized segmental disc degeneration.

Materials and methods

Standing sagittal radiographs of the whole spine including the pelvis in 342 adult male volunteers (Group 1: n = 184, average age 21.2 years, range 19–28 vs. Group 2: n = 158, average age 63.8 years, range 53–79) were analyzed prospectively. Volunteers with history of spine operation, spinal disease, chronic pain in their back or legs, scoliosis, spondylolisthesis, 1–3 segmental disc space narrowing, and/or compression fractures in radiographs were excluded. The following parameters were included: thoracic kyphosis between T5 upper endplate (UEP) and T12 lower endplate (LEP), thoracolumbar kyphosis (T10 UEP ? L2 LEP), T12 LEP-horizontal (H) angle (minus denotes EP above the H line), lumbar lordosis (T12 LEP ? S1 UEP), lower lumbar lordosis (L4 UEP ? S1 UEP), sacral slope, pelvic incidence and distances from C7 plumb/T12 plumb to the postero-superior endplate of S1. Group 2 (old men group) demonstrated larger thoracic kyphosis (30.1° ± 8.6° vs. 21.1° ± 7.8° in Group 1, P < 0.001), thoracolumbar kyphosis (10.0° ± 7.5° vs. 2.8° ± 7.1° in Group 1, P < 0.001), total lumbar lordosis at T12–S1 (57.3° ± 8.8° vs. 52.2° ± 9.2° in Group 1, P < 0.001), lower lumbar lordosis at L4–S1 (39.4° ± 6.7° vs. 32.4° ± 6.4° in Group 1, P < 0.001), a higher ratio of lower to total lumbar lordosis (69.5 ± 11.6 vs. 62.7 ± 10.6 % in Group 1, P < 0.001) and T12 LEP-H angle (?20.4° ± 5.7° vs. ?15.7° ± 5.1° in Group 1, P < 0.001). There were no significant differences in sacral slope (36.5° ± 7.3° in Group 1 vs. 36.8° ± 6.7° in Group 2, P = 0.67) and pelvic incidence (46.5° ± 7.7° in Group 1 vs. 48.2° ± 8.5° in Group 2, P = 0.06). There was no significant difference in the measurement of distance from C7 plumb to the postero-superior endplate of S1 (?0.7 ± 2.4 cm in Group 1 vs. ?0.3 ± 2.7 cm in Group 2, P = 0.197). However, the distance from T12 plumb to the postero-superior endplate of S1 (?0.7 ± 1.7 cm in Group 1 vs. ?2.2 ± 1.7 cm in Group 2, P < 0.001) demonstrated a significant difference.

Conclusion

The old men group demonstrated a significant increase in thoracic kyphosis, thoracolumbar kyphosis, total and lower lumbar lordosis, a higher ratio of lower to total lumbar lordosis, and a longer distance from T12 plumb to the postero-superior endplate of S1 without changes in sacral slope and global sagittal balance.  相似文献

Purpose: To evaluate the efficacy and safety of lacosamide in pediatric patients with refractory focal epilepsy. Methods: We reviewed retrospectively the medical records of children younger than 18 years of age treated at Seoul National University Bundang Hospital, in whom oral lacosamide was used as an adjunctive treatment for refractory focal epilepsy. Clinical information regarding the patients’ epilepsy and the outcome of lacosamide treatment was gathered and analyzed. Results: Twenty-one patients (16 boys, 5 girls) were included, with a median age of 13.9 (range, 1.2–17.9) years. The mean number of concomitant antiepileptic drugs was 3.0 (range, 1–6) and the mean duration of follow-up was 10.1 (range, 6.1–13.0) months. The mean maintenance dose of lacosamide was 5.4 (range, 1.4–9.8) mg/kg/day. Fourteen patients (67%) were responders; four of these were seizure free at the last follow-up. Seven patients (33%) were nonresponders: two of these presented with <50% seizure reduction and five showed no change in seizure frequency. Two patients (10%) discontinued oral lacosamide because of adverse events (aggressive behavior and depression). Mild transient treatment-related adverse events were observed in eight of the 21 patients (38%). Conclusions: Lacosamide represents a useful drug that is effective for a wide range of pediatric refractory focal epilepsy and is well tolerated.  相似文献

Atypical teratoid/rhabdoid tumor (AT/RT) is a rare, highly malignant, true rhabdoid tumor in the central nervous system predominantly presenting in young children. AT/RT typically shows rhabdoid cells which can also be seen in other tumors, but it is differentiated from other tumors by the specific genetic alteration involving the SMARCB1 gene. Only a few cases of AT/RT arising in low‐grade glioma have been reported. A 13‐year‐old girl presented with headache, dizziness, nausea and vomiting. A 4.7 cm cerebellar mass was found on MRI. The mass was totally removed. Histologically, the tumor revealed two distinct morphologic appearances: central areas of AT/RT containing rhabdoid cells and sarcomatous component in the background of pleomorphic xanthoastrocytoma (PXA). Immunohistochemically, PXA areas retained nuclear expression of INI‐1 and low Ki‐67 proliferation index, whereas AT/RT component showed loss of INI‐1 nuclear expression and markedly elevated Ki‐67 proliferation index. Epithelial membrane antigen (EMA), smooth muscle actin (SMA), and p53 protein were positive only in AT/RT. BRAF V600E mutation was identified in PXA by real‐time polymerase chain reaction. We report a rare case of AT/RT arising in PXA which is supposed to progress by inactivation of INI‐1 in a pre‐existing PXA.  相似文献

Introduction

CD151, a transmembrane protein of the tetraspanin family, is implicated in the regulation of cell-substrate adhesion and cell migration. Overexpression of CD151 has been reported in several cancers and controls MET-dependent neoplastic growth by enhancing receptor signaling. However, association of CD151 overexpression with MET or tumor progression has not been reported in gastric cancer.

Materials and Methods

We conducted immunohistochemical analysis of CD151 overexpression in 491 pT3 gastric carcinomas and analyzed the relationship with MET overexpression and prognostic significance.

Results

CD151 was highly expressed in 119 gastric carcinomas (24.2 %) and was significantly associated with higher pN stages. Patients with CD151-positive gastric cancer showed shorter overall (p = 0.003) and disease-free survival (p = 0.001) compared with patients with CD151-negative gastric carcinoma. CD151 overexpression was an independent prognostic factor for overall survival [hazard ration (HR) 1.335; 95 % CI 1.005–1.775; p = 0.046] and disease-free survival (HR 1.903; 95 % CI 1.348–2.685; p < 0.001). Co-overexpression of CD151 and MET was observed in 30 (6.1 %) gastric cancers and was more frequent in advanced pN stages than in other groups. Moreover, co-overexpression of CD151 and MET was a strong independent prognostic factor for overall survival (HR 3.163; 95 % CI 1.958–5.108; p < 0.001) and disease-free survival (HR 3.834; 95 % CI 2.145–6.852; p < 0.001).

Conclusion

CD151 overexpression is an independent prognostic factor and could be a potential molecular therapeutic target in patients with advanced gastric cancers. Further studies are needed to establish the biological significance of CD151/MET co-overexpression and the potential of targeting both molecules as a therapeutic strategy.  相似文献

Background

Patients with non-diagnostic thyroid fine needle aspiration cytology (FNAC) results undergo repeat FNAC or core needle biopsy (CNB) for definite diagnosis or surgical resection, or are followed up by clinical and ultrasound surveillance. We aimed at evaluating the risk of malignancy in patients with non-diagnostic FNACs and their clinical outcomes according to the follow-up modality.

Methods

We retrospectively reviewed 1,496 (8.8 %) cases with a non-diagnostic result on a first aspiration among 17,045 thyroid FNACs performed between October 2008 and August 2012. Of the non-diagnostic FNACs, 389 patients underwent a second FNAC; 125, CNB; and 89, thyroidectomy by clinical indication. The remaining patients were clinically followed up.

Results

The rate of a second non-diagnostic result was significantly higher on repeat FNAC than on CNB (33.2 vs. 2.4 %; p < 0.001). There was no significant difference in the malignancy risk among patients initially non-diagnostic, twice non-diagnostic, and thrice or more non-diagnostic, nor did this differ from the rate following CNB. No further malignancy was found in cases with ≥2 non-diagnostic CNBs. The malignancy risk was 51 % in those who underwent thyroidectomy. The sensitivity for detecting malignancy was 65 and 70 % for repeat FNACs and first CNBs, respectively, with no false positives seen in either test.

Conclusions

Approximately one-third of repeat FNACs after an initial non-diagnostic aspirate are non-diagnostic on repeat examination, and the malignancy risk may not reduce following repetitively non-diagnostic FNACs. However, a single CNB may be enough to exclude malignancy risk for patients with a non-diagnostic aspirate.  相似文献

Objective

To evaluate the clinical and economic burden associated with anastomotic leaks following colorectal surgery.

Methods

Retrospective data (January 2008 to December 2010) were analyzed from patients who had colorectal surgery with and without postoperative leaks, using the Premier Perspective? database. Data on in-hospital mortality, length of stay (LOS), re-admissions, postoperative infection, and costs were analyzed using univariate and multivariate analyses, and the propensity score matching (PSM) and generalized linear models (GLM).

Results

Of the patients, 6,174 (6.18 %) had anastomotic leaks within 30 days after colorectal surgery. Patients with leaks had 1.3 times higher 30-day re-admission rates and 0.8–1.9 times higher postoperative infection rates as compared with patients without leaks (P?<?0.001 for both). Anastomotic leaks incurred additional LOS and hospital costs of 7.3 days and $24,129, respectively, only within the first hospitalization. Per 1,000 patients undergoing colorectal surgery, the economic burden associated with anastomotic leaks—including hospitalization and re-admission—was established as 9,500 days in prolonged LOS and $28.6 million in additional costs. Similar results were obtained from both the PSM and GLM for assessing total costs for hospitalization and re-admission.

Conclusions

Anastomotic leaks in colorectal surgery increase the total clinical and economic burden by a factor of 0.6–1.9 for a 30-day re-admission, postoperative infection, LOS, and hospital costs.  相似文献

Background

The objective of this study was to evaluate the associations of blood lead and cadmium levels with estimated glomerular filtration rate (eGFR) and proteinuria in Korean adults.

Methods

This was a cross-sectional study based on the Korea Nation Health and Nutrition Examination Survey (KNHANES) to analyze the association of blood lead and cadmium levels with renal dysfunction and urine protein excretion. We defined renal dysfunction as eGFR < 60 ml/min/1.73 m2, as measured by the Chronic Kidney Disease Epidemiology Collaboration (CKD-EPI) equation and proteinuria as positive urine dip-stick result.

Results

Blood lead and cadmium levels were significantly increased in the renal dysfunction group compared with the normal renal function group. Lead levels were significantly higher in the proteinuria group than in the group with no proteinuria. There were no differences in cadmium levels according to the amount of proteinuria. Multivariate logistic regression analysis adjusted for age and sex demonstrated higher lead and cadmium levels in the renal dysfunction group than in the group with normal renal function [odds ratio (OR) 1.344, 95 % confidence interval (CI) 1.157–1.162, P < 0.05; OR 1.467, 95 % CI 1.077–1.999, P < 0.05, respectively]. For proteinuria, the fully adjusted ORs comparing the highest versus the lowest lead and cadmium quartiles were 1.22 (95 % CI 1.00–1.50) and 0.51 (95 % CI 0.24–1.08), respectively, showing no significance. For reduced eGFR, the fully adjusted ORs comparing the highest versus the lowest lead and cadmium quartiles were 1.23 (95 % CI 0.98–1.53) and 1.93 (95 % CI 1.39–2.67), respectively, showing the significant association between lead and cadmium levels and renal function. The risk of having reduced eGFR for individuals in the highest quartiles of both lead and cadmium levels in blood was greater than for those in the highest quartile of blood level of lead or cadmium only.

Conclusion

The CKD-EPI equation showed that blood lead and cadmium levels were associated with renal dysfunction in the Korean adult population. This finding has significant implications for environmental institutional strategies regarding heavy metal exposure.  相似文献
